Chiropractic Tip of the Month: Flexibility – Why Stretch?

Stretching is recommended for everyone, regardless of age or flexibility.

By stretching you will:

  • Reduce muscle tension
  • Improve coordination and body awareness
  • Increase flexibility and range of motion
  • Reduce the risk of strain from unexpected over-stretch
  • Improve circulation
  • Prepare for other physical activities

Important Points to Remember:

  • Attempt to integrate stretching into your daily routine.
  • Always warm up first.
  • Do not hold your breath while stretching. Each stretch can be held for 4-8 deep breaths.
  • Do not strain. The stretch should always be comfortable.
  • Return to neutral slowly.
  • Never change position quickly after a stretch is completed, or muscle spasm may occur.
  • An average stretch routine should require approximately 15 minutes.

Naturopathic Tip of the Month: Time for a Supplement Break?

Many of us take a variety of supplements. Some which are essential to health concerns and others that augment a healthy diet and exercise regime. It is of benefit, at least once per year, to give the body a break and cease certain supplements (ie multivitamin, vit c) for approximately 1 week to 1 month.

When’s the best time? When stressors in your life are lessened (ie summer vacation). Supplements still need to be detoxified by the liver and removed by the gastrointestinal tract. Ceasing intake for a limited time lifts this burden off the liver and GI tract allowing them to focus on other aspects of health (ie. keeping the immune system high for the fall).

Keep in mind though that it’s extremely important to discuss this supplement break with your Naturopathic Doctor first in order to determine, which, if any of your supplements warrants a break.
